Need to send a signed photo of an invoice, a medical X‑ray, or a quick sketch to a client who still uses fax? You don’t have to hunt down a flatbed scanner. Modern mobile faxing lets you transmit any image from your phone in seconds—while keeping the legal validity of a traditional fax.


1. Why faxing images still matters

  • Legal acceptance. Courts and government agencies still treat fax as an official, time‑stamped delivery method.
  • HIPAA & privacy. Healthcare providers prefer fax for sensitive images like radiographs or lab results because the data travels over secure, point‑to‑point channels.
  • Proof of receipt. Fax confirmations provide a verifiable paper trail—useful for design approvals, purchase orders, and insurance claims.

2. Image formats a phone can fax

Format Typical use‑case Preparation tips
JPEG / JPG Photos, scanned receipts Adjust brightness & crop edges
PNG Graphics with text or logos Enable grayscale to reduce size
TIFF Medical images, high‑res art Compress or convert to PDF if file >10 MB
PDF (with embedded images) Multi‑page photo sets Combine multiple scans into one file

Most mobile fax services automatically convert your image to the CCITT Group 3 encoding that fax machines understand. You won’t need extra software—but a quick edit for clarity helps.


3. Preparing the perfect faxable image

  1. Capture or import. Use your camera to snap a picture, or pull an existing file from iCloud, Google Drive, or Dropbox.
  2. Crop & straighten. Good apps auto‑detect edges; tap to adjust corners manually.
  3. Boost legibility. Switch to black‑and‑white or high‑contrast mode for text‑heavy images.
  4. Compress wisely. Aim for <200 dpi; fax lines max out at roughly 203 dpi, so higher resolution just bloats file size.
  5. Annotate or sign. Add arrows, highlights, or a digital signature before you send.

4. Sending an image fax: mobile workflow

  1. Open your mobile fax app and tap New Fax.
  2. Select Image → choose camera, photo library, or cloud drive.
  3. Preview the fax queue; reorder pages if you’re sending a multi‑image PDF.
  4. Enter the recipient’s fax number with country/area code.
  5. Send and watch for the delivery receipt notification within minutes.

6. Best practices for crystal‑clear image faxes

  • Shoot in good lighting to avoid shadows and glare.
  • Keep margins wide. Fax machines may trim 0.1–0.2 inches around the edges.
  • Avoid colored backgrounds; white or light gray scans transmit faster and cleaner.
  • Batch similar pages (e.g., all receipts) into a single PDF for easier archiving.

7. Real‑world image‑fax scenarios

Profession Example image fax use Why fax works
Healthcare X‑rays, lab results, signed consent forms HIPAA‑ready; point‑to‑point delivery keeps PHI secure
Legal & Compliance Signed contracts, annotated evidence photos Courts accept fax timestamps as verifiable proof
Insurance Adjusters Field photos of damage, claim worksheets Combines images & paperwork in one auditable trail
Graphic Designers Hand‑drawn sketches, logo mock‑ups Rapid approvals when clients still rely on fax machines
Real‑estate Agents Property photos with dimensions, offer letters Keeps negotiations moving across legacy workflows
Education Student ID photos, permission slips, transcripts Securely transfers records between schools
Tip: Always preview the black‑and‑white conversion before sending—high contrast preserves fine details.
